When I walked in they were super helpful setting me up with a table and a bar tab. I've been before and knew drinks were expensive with the house wines starting at $14 each. However at $28 for a large glass of house wine, I think they should have mentioned it. The staff are brilliant at getting you to spend without you realising. When I commented on the amount to the bartender closing off my tab he said 'Well that's Barangaroo'. The arrogance... Shame I won't be going back because it's such a nice space. Doubt they care because it's packed with no promotion.
Return visit and as good as the first. The vibe was post-work, beginning of the weekend, but then it was 5pm on a Friday. Lots of energy, good young DJ playing a good mix of background music. Fast service for a busy bar, nice to be outside looking at the sunset. Food/bar snacks very good too. If I had to be picky, the second round of cocktails were the same order but not the same quality. The first round was exceptional and identical to our previous visit, the second not so.
We Party of 4 2 vegan 2 non vegan) really enjoyed the five course vegan brunch $49 pp). The food was fresh, very flavoursome and well presented. There is a very good drinks menu which includes a good selection of cocktails, some of which are very pricy. The service was good but could have been improved. The wait staff could have been more attentive Eg. Refilled water when necessary, replaced soiled napkins etc). Book a table now

Barangaroo has limited bar options, so nice to see this one added. Outdoor seating, works well on a nice evening, not sure about a windy winters night. Good selection of wines. Would have been nice for table service, you order from the bar and then need to take everything back to your table
Only been open for a short while but busy already. We went on a rainy afternoon which wasn't ideal for a roof top bar but they have plenty of undercover seating so it wasn't a problem. Very attentive staff who were good fun. Will certainly go back!
